Unlike various other structure products, a drape wall surface system is thin and light-weight, normally aluminum and glass. These walls are not structural, and deliberately, they are just able to lug their very own weight, while transferring the lots of wind and gravity to the structure of the building. The design makes it air and water immune, to ensure that the inside of the building stays airtight. While often utilized as an inexpensive option to drape wall surface systems for low-rise structures, efficiency demands for shops are much less strict. Common efficiency for shops is much less than 0.3 L/s. m2 (0.06 cfm/ft2) at 300 Pa( 6.24 psf) for air infiltration and 480-- 575 (10-- 12 psf) for static water resistance test stress. The setting up and glazing of drape wall panels in a factory-controlled environment can produce remarkable quality and efficiency qualities for the curtain wall system. Regular air infiltration performance for a unitized wall surface is much less than 0.3 L/s. m2 (0.06 cfm/ft2) at 300 Pa (6.24 psf).
